数据管理应用如何实现数据归一化?

在当今大数据时代,数据管理应用的重要性不言而喻。然而,面对海量的、结构各异的数据,如何实现数据归一化成为了数据管理应用的一大挑战。本文将深入探讨数据管理应用如何实现数据归一化,以及其重要性和具体方法。

一、数据归一化的概念及重要性

  1. 概念

数据归一化,又称数据规范化,是指将不同来源、不同结构、不同类型的数据进行统一处理,使其满足一定的格式要求,以便于后续的数据处理和分析。简单来说,就是将数据“标准化”。


  1. 重要性

(1)提高数据质量:数据归一化可以消除数据中的冗余和噪声,提高数据质量,为后续的数据分析提供可靠的数据基础。

(2)方便数据交换:通过数据归一化,可以使得不同系统、不同部门之间的数据能够方便地交换和共享。

(3)降低数据维护成本:数据归一化可以减少数据冗余,降低数据维护成本。

(4)提高数据分析效率:数据归一化使得数据格式统一,便于进行数据挖掘和分析,提高数据分析效率。

二、数据管理应用实现数据归一化的方法

  1. 数据清洗

数据清洗是数据归一化的基础,主要包括以下几个方面:

(1)数据去重:删除重复的数据记录,避免数据冗余。

(2)数据修复:修复错误数据,提高数据准确性。

(3)数据转换:将不同格式的数据转换为统一的格式。


  1. 数据映射

数据映射是指将不同来源、不同结构的数据进行映射,使其满足一定的格式要求。主要包括以下几种方法:

(1)字段映射:将不同数据源中的相同字段进行映射,实现数据统一。

(2)数据类型映射:将不同数据类型的数据进行映射,如将字符串转换为数字。

(3)数据范围映射:将不同数据范围的数据进行映射,如将年龄范围进行统一。


  1. 数据标准化

数据标准化是指将数据按照一定的规则进行转换,使其满足特定的格式要求。主要包括以下几种方法:

(1)归一化:将数据转换为[0,1]或[-1,1]等范围。

(2)标准化:将数据转换为均值为0、标准差为1的分布。

(3)极值标准化:将数据转换为[-1,1]或[0,1]等范围。


  1. 数据脱敏

数据脱敏是指在数据归一化的过程中,对敏感数据进行处理,如加密、脱敏等,以保护数据安全。

三、案例分析

以某电商平台为例,该平台需要实现用户数据的归一化。具体步骤如下:

  1. 数据清洗:去除重复用户记录,修复错误数据。

  2. 数据映射:将用户信息中的姓名、电话、地址等字段进行映射,使其满足统一的格式要求。

  3. 数据标准化:将用户年龄、消费金额等数据进行归一化处理。

  4. 数据脱敏:对用户电话、地址等敏感信息进行脱敏处理。

通过以上步骤,该电商平台实现了用户数据的归一化,为后续的数据分析提供了可靠的数据基础。

总之,数据归一化在数据管理应用中具有重要意义。通过数据清洗、数据映射、数据标准化和数据脱敏等方法,可以有效地实现数据归一化,提高数据质量,为数据分析和决策提供有力支持。

猜你喜欢:根因分析